Xiaomi India head, Manu Kumar Jain announces the Redmi Note 10 series will launch in the country in March. He took to Twitter to release a video teaser revealing the upcoming phone series.

The published video teaser, however, does not reveal much about the upcoming Redmi Note 10 devices. Redmi Note 10 will be a successor to Xiaomi’s last year’s hit smartphone Redmi Note 9 Series.

Redmi Note 10 Expected Features

Though Xiaomi has not disclosed any of the features of its Note 10 series yet, we can look at the rumor mills for some details. Redmi Note 10 has been spotted on the FCC certification platform suggesting it to have an IPS LCD display with a refresh rate of 120Hz. The device could get a 64MP quad-camera set up by the back.

Redmi Note 10 is tipped to be powered by a MediaTek Dimensity 720 SoC along with 5G connectivity. If the report turns to be true, Note 10 will be the most affordable 5G phone, a title is held by Realme X7 (review) at the moment. The Redmi Note 10 could feature up to 6GB RAM while the Pro model could launch bearing up to 8GB of RAM.

Redmi Note 10 Expected Price

The Redmi Note 10 devices are expected to be priced in India under Rs 20,000 bracket. Amazon India will be the retail partner of the Note 10 series as a dedicated page goes live. We look forward to receiving more details in the days leading to the launch. Currently, Redmi Note 9 4+64GB base model is selling on Amazon for INR 11,999.
